Role Description
This is a full-time, on-site Diesel Mechanic role located in Kingman, AZ. The Diesel Mechanic will be responsible for diagnosing, reparing , maintaining diesel-powered vehicles, trailers, and underground boring equipment . Responsibilities include performing preventative maintenance, troubleshooting mechanical issues, and ensuring the safe and efficient operation of heavy equipment and other machinery. The technician will be expected to maintain detailed records of service and repairs, adhere to safety protocols, and contribute to the overall efficiency of the team.
Qualifications
- Proficiency in Vehicle Maintenance and Equipment Maintenance
- Expertise in Diesel Mechanics and working with Heavy Equipment
- Experience in performing Preventive Maintenance tasks to ensure equipment reliability
- Strong diagnostic and problem-solving skills
-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ment
- High school diploma or equivalent; technical certification in diesel mechanics or a related field is preferred
- Valid driver's license, with a clean driving record; CDL license is a plus
